🐦 Exciting news! Our new paper is out in PLOS Biology: ā€œA large-scale study across the avian clade identifies ecological drivers of neophobia.ā€ Led by the #ManyBirds Project - 129 researchers, 82 institutions, 24 countries šŸŒ šŸ”— journals.plos.org/plosbiology/... @themanybirds.bsky.social
8mo
Neophobia (the aversive response to novelty) varies considerably across species and individuals, and can impact adaptability and survival. This study assesses neophobia in 1400 subjects from 136 bird ...
